In this simple recipe for red mullet, the natural flavours of the fish are allowed to express themselves.

With red mullet the livers are often left intact in the fish.  In this case the livers are used in the sauce.

Preparation Time: 10 Mins

Cooking Time: 20 Mins

Total Time: ½ Hr

Ingredients

For 2 servings…

2                    Red mullet  - cleaned, livers reserved      

                      Olive oil    

                      Pepper  - freshly ground, black 

                      Salt          

60 gms            Butter       

10 gms            Flour        

40 ml              Wine  - dry white     

½ tbs             Parsley  - chopped    

½ tbs             Lemon juice            

To garnish

                      Lemon slices           

Method

Paint the fish with olive oil, season and grill under medium heat on both sides – about 5 minutes on each side.

Mash the livers.

Melt the butter, stir in the flour and cook for 1 minute.  Add the wine and cook until the sauce has thickened – stirring all the time.  Add the livers, parsley, lemon juice and seasoning.  Cook for 2 minutes more.

Serve the fish with the sauce poured over them and garnish with slices of lemon.

Wine recommendations

Red mullet needs a fairly robust white wine

Conventional

     Côte Chalonnaise blanc

Interesting

     Entre-deux-Mers

     Jurançon sec

     Pinot Gris
